There is a lot of interest in who will be the new head coach of the national soccer team to succeed Bento.
The Football Association held a press conference on the current progress.
This is reporter Ha Seong-ryong.

Michael Müller, the new head of the Power Reinforcement Committee from Germany, who was in charge of appointing the next coach, greeted in Korean for the first time.
[Michael Müller/New Chairman of the Power Reinforcement Committee: Hello.
Happy New Year.]
Müller, who has been in charge of fostering youth and educating leaders at the association since 2018, became the first foreigner to serve as the chairman of the Power Reinforcement Committee a week ago.

It is known that there were only domestic leaders in the candidate group created by former Chairman Lee Yong-soo, but Chairman Müller announced that he would create a new candidate group regardless of nationality.
[Michael Müller/Korea Football Association Power Reinforcement Chairman: We will open all possibilities in a blank state.
Since I am German, I will think internationally and consider all possibilities.]
---
Regarding the contract period, which was the reason for the breakdown of contract renewal negotiations with Bento, the possibility of a long-term contract until the 2026 World Cup was also hinted at.
[Michael Müller/Korea Football Association Power Reinforcement Chairman: Personally, I think it is much better to form a successful relationship through a long-term contract.]
Regarding Lee Jae-sung's recent comments on social media that players should also have a voice in the process of appointing a manager, he replied that he would communicate with the players as well.
[Michael Müller/Korea Football Association Power Reinforcement Chairman: My role is to communicate and coordinate (with the players).] The
association plans to finalize the appointment of the next coach before the A-Match in March.
